Cafes nearby 10 Plantation Road, Devil's Peak Estate, Cape Town, 8001, South Africa

El Camino

Approximately 1.99 km away
Address: Urban Hub, 142 Buitengracht Street, CBD, Cape Town

El Camino

Approximately 1.99 km away
Address: Urban Hub, 142 Buitengracht Street, CBD, Cape Town